Output 87c3124c08e8cbed9eb5dd4c8d997eb89e23ad4f1f439c77be261d447cf48831:0

value
96670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ed3bfa194b0338c09af6ee2993aea757643ea585 OP_EQUAL
address
3PKPvH8oY4ReFmg51751VyoraYjrt4hVhA
transaction
87c3124c08e8cbed9eb5dd4c8d997eb89e23ad4f1f439c77be261d447cf48831